Please take a few moments to visit the new public art installation in Jaycee Park, made possible by the Potters of the Wind Rivers. A dedication ceremony was held on June 6, 2026.
The kiosk, titled An Invitation to Tread Lightly, features seven panels of hand-carved, sculpted, and glazed ceramic tile murals. This remarkable gift to the community was made possible through the support of several generous donors.
The artwork celebrates the native plants and animals of the Popo Agie watershed. Each mural reflects the unique style of its artist while collectively telling the story of the rich and interconnected habitats that support healthy watershed ecosystems. Through both sight and touch, the installation invites visitors to learn, explore, remember, reflect, and deepen their connection to the beautiful place we call home.
Artists: Jenny Reeves-Johnson, Cristin Zimmer, Carolina Jaramillo Schadebrodt, Dana Higby, Heather Foss, Shawna Pickinpaugh, Carolyn Orr, Shannon Wachowski, Rachel Russell, and Bella Norton.
